Real Headline from Mirror Mirror
“Tea drinking capital of the UK revealed, with locals supping 1,460 cuppas a year”
Ruki SayidApril 13, 2017
Read Article Smash Mirror Smashes From Mirror

Smashes of This Headline

1
Vote
The Rise of the UK Are Delayed, Research Shows